Tbaby Unregistered guest |
I have Wavecom M1206B-ON external gprs modem, can i use it to send/receive MMS with nowsms? I found modem test OK for SMSC setting but the check box - "Use Specific Network Connection ( GPRS modem ) at MMS setting window, it is disable for input or selection. | |||
Bryce Norwood - NowSMS Support Board Administrator Username: Bryce Post Number: 4162 Registered: 10-2002 |
In order to use a modem for sending MMS over GPRS to an operator MMSC, you need to have a Windows modem driver installed for the modem. Wavecom doesn't have a Windows modem driver, but you can simply use any of the "Standard" modem drivers from Windows. "Standard 33600 bps Modem" usually works best for me. Go into the Windows "Control Panel", select "Phone & Modem Options", and then add a modem. Tell Windows that you will pick the modem from the list, and pick one of the "Standard" modem options. -bn |
